shopping cart

noun

1
: a metal or plastic cart with four small wheels that is used for holding merchandise when shopping (as at a supermarket or department store)
… about the only amenities besides the jumbo-sized shopping carts are a few flatbed dollies to allow shoppers to get large appliances like refrigerators and washing machines to the cash register and then out to the parking lot.Jean Crichton
2
: a temporary record of items selected for eventual purchase from an online vendor's website
To set up shop on the Internet, you need a commerce-enabled Web site, which includes the electronic shopping cart; a connection to the credit card network; and finally, a merchant account …Tom Negrino
Delivery charges are the No. 1 reason shoppers abandon a virtual shopping cart, according to Jupiter Media Metrix. Every Internet shopper has a shipping-charge horror story.Ellen Neuborn

Word History

First Known Use

1934, in the meaning defined at sense 1

Time Traveler
The first known use of shopping cart was in 1934
